Description

This curriculum unit includes 7 World War 2 lessons for 6-7 weeks of instruction & includes a printable & digital version. Some components are editable so you can tweak it to your students’ needs. Audios of the reading passages, quizzes, & tests are included. This is perfect for students with read-aloud accommodations. 

The included World War II lessons help you easily integrate literacy with your social studies content with graphic organizers that focus on one specific reading skill per organizer, & students will be analyzing primary documents.

This WWII curriculum unit can be used as a stand-alone in the classroom and as a homeschool curriculum.

It includes these 7 WW2 lessons:

⭐️ Causes of World War 2 lesson

⭐️ Major European Battles of WWII lesson

⭐️ Major Pacific Battles of World War II lesson

⭐️ The Rise of Adolf Hitler and the Nazi Party lesson

⭐️ The Holocaust lesson

⭐️ The Manhattan Project lesson

⭐️ Aftermath of WW2 lesson

This WW2 Unit includes:

✅ 7 editable PowerPoint presentations that cover WWII that can be used to facilitate discussion or have students take notes (PowerPoint presentations include carefully curated videos & links that will enrich the WW2 lessons)

✅ 7 slotted notes sets so students can focus on recording the important information from the PowerPoint presentation. Editable slotted notes included!

✅ 7 informational reading passages about World War II (There are TWO versions of the reading passage included. One is the "paper saver" version for when you have to limit your copies. The other is the "note-taking" version which has enough space for annotating and taking notes. This version also includes bolded headers for the different sections!)

✅ 28 activities (4 per lesson): Includes key terms, dates & events, significant items, significant people, political cartoon, geographical connection, and a literacy connection. Three of the four activities PER lesson have two levels: a basic recall and an application of knowledge.

✅ 7 quizzes for each of the World War 2 lessons included

✅ editable study guide

✅ editable unit test

✅ editable modified test

✅ answer keys for all components

✅ digital version of all components (Google & Easel)

✅ self-grading Google Forms version of quizzes, unit test, & modified unit test

✅ audio of reading passages, quizzes, unit test, & modified test (perfect for read-aloud accommodations)

✅ teacher's guide with suggested pacing map

Specific reading skills in this unit are:

series of events, cause-effect relationships, central idea, key details, summarization, cite text evidence, integrate multiple sources of information, author's purpose & text structure, & meaning of words/phrases using context clues.
